Dielectric and piezoelectric properties of (K0.48Na0.52)Nb1−x(Mo3/4Sr1/4)xO3 lead-free ceramics
2012
Lead-free (K0.48Na0.52)Nb1−x(Mo3/4Sr1/4)xO3 (KNN-xMS) ceramics with x = 0–0.016 were prepared by a conventional sintering. The samples were characterized by X-ray analysis and scanning electron microscopy. The electrical properties were investigated with a special emphasis on the influence of the Mo3/4Sr1/4 content. Results show that all samples have the orthorhombic perovskite structure. A discontinuous change in the lattice parameters is found in the vicinity of x = 0.008, which is considered as a behavior of the morphotropic phase boundary (MPB). The ceramics have excellent electrical properties of d33 = 131pC/N and kp = 40 % with the MPB composition. The existence of two orthorhombic phases and the perfect microstructure play key roles in the high piezoelectric response in the KNN-xMS ceramics. The results indicate that the ceramics are promising lead-free piezoelectric materials.
